Born on February 25, 1841, Pierre-Auguste Renoir is one of the artists who gave the entire movement of Impressionism its name — a legacy that has continued to inspire and involve creators across the world, centuries down the line.

\"\"

It was in April 1874 that Renoir exhibited his work alongside fellow painters Claude Monet, Alfred Sisley, and Frederic Bazille. A review of this very exhibition was gave this group and the entire movement its name.

\"\"

The French painter is well known as a celebrator of beauty and especially feminine sensuality. In fact, the female nude was one of his primary subjects. Vibrant light, saturated color, and subjects in intimate, candid compositions — these are all well-known commonalities of his artwork.
